Problem

The process of health technology assessment (HTA) and generating real-world evidence for drug reimbursement is often slow, expensive, and requires significant manual effort, delaying patient access to novel therapies. Traditional methods struggle to keep pace with the rapidly evolving landscape of clinical data and regulatory requirements, leading to suboptimal reimbursement strategies.

Solution

Loon provides an AI-powered platform that accelerates evidence synthesis and optimizes market access strategies for pharmaceutical companies. Their Cognitive Ensemble AI Systems™ leverage machine learning and natural language processing to automate systematic literature reviews, conduct indirect treatment comparisons, and forecast drug reimbursement outcomes with increased speed and accuracy. The platform delivers HTA-grade research, enabling users to streamline global submissions, optimize value dossiers, and simulate payer decisions to maximize reimbursement success. By providing real-time insights and continuous updates, Loon helps de-risk drug reimbursement, reduce time to market, and improve patient access to innovative treatments.

Features

  • AI-enhanced literature screening with 98.95% sensitivity, 95.24% specificity, and 95.5% accuracy
  • AI agents for full screening process (title & abstract and full text)
  • AI-assisted indirect treatment comparisons aligned with EU's Joint Clinical Assessments (JCA) requirements
  • HTA/payer reimbursement simulation and forecasting
  • Living Global Value Dossier that integrates multiple data streams to match specific HTA requirements of various jurisdictions
  • Cognitive Ensemble AI Systems™ using proprietary, patent-pending AI and ML technologies
